CI note: serverless cold starts flaking the smoke tests

Heads up, new folks — the Driftbeam handlers take ~8s on a cold start, and our smoke suite only waits 5s. Bump the warmup step or retry once before filing a flake ticket. Known-good behavior starts with the build tagged by the token below.

session token of fawep-tageg = htk4_82d8

## Artifact Signing — SDK Parity Notes (Weekly Sync)

Kestrel SDK for Android reached parity with the Swift client this sprint: offline queueing, batched telemetry, and retry semantics now match. Both SDKs ship as signed artifacts from the same pipeline. Remaining gap: background sync throttling, targeted next sprint. Verify both release bundles before tagging. Both artifacts validate against the shared signing key below.

signing key of kawig-fafog = bky19_6Fypv1qws7J8qJtaYjX

Each environment watches a distinct content bucket and triggers partial page regeneration when editors publish through the Copperleaf CMS. Support staff should note that rebuild queues are isolated per environment, so a stuck job in staging never affects production delivery. Before escalating a rebuild failure, confirm which environment the customer is reporting against. For reference, the active configuration values for each environment are reproduced directly below.

deployment values, yafof-fajeg:
[eliox]
host = eliox.nelvrocorp.internal
user = eliox_svc
database = eliox_prod